THG Fluently is currently recruiting for face-to-face interpreters to support NHS assignments.

If you are a mother tongue speaker of another language, have experience of interpreting, and are based in Oldham (UK), we would love to hear from you!

How to prepare for a job interview at THG Fluently

✨Showcase Your Language Skills

As a freelance interpreter, your language proficiency is key. Be prepared to demonstrate your fluency in both your mother tongue and English during the interview. You might be asked to interpret a short passage, so practice this beforehand.

✨Highlight Relevant Experience

Discuss any previous interpreting assignments you've had, especially those related to the NHS or healthcare settings. Sharing specific examples of challenges you faced and how you overcame them can really impress the interviewer.

✨Understand the Role

Familiarise yourself with the responsibilities of a face-to-face interpreter in a healthcare context. Knowing the ethical considerations and the importance of confidentiality will show that you take the role seriously.

✨Prepare Questions

Interviews are a two-way street. Prepare thoughtful questions about the company, the types of assignments you'll be handling, and their expectations.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
